I applied through college or university. I interviewed at Meditech
Interview
I was recruited through my university for a mock interview, and then was asked to a formal interview. During the formal interview the recruiter asked me average questions and had me do a written test and quantitative exam. I was called back for a second interview where I had to prepare a 10-15 minute presentation and was asked additional questions by a hiring team. At the end they surprised me with a written assessment where I had to write what I believed the position would entail after the interview.
